Transaction 393940ca6d474a4b330712e88f51edc37a52727d7727f5211d755b6cbc3d81c4

1 Input
2 Outputs
  • 393940ca6d474a4b330712e88f51edc37a52727d7727f5211d755b6cbc3d81c4:0
  • value  17920261
    address  3Bs4stf85HYUXaJHsnn12Bbr8EL5YLqgxZ
  • 393940ca6d474a4b330712e88f51edc37a52727d7727f5211d755b6cbc3d81c4:1
  • value  202786416
    address  15RPNCrbCNHhAgyUXinZyDacDf7tpk2amF